[0018] The solid-phase chemical synthesis method of embodiment 1 class CecroPinP1 antimicrobial peptide

[0019] The amino acid sequence of the CecroPinP1-like in this example is: Lys Asn Ser Lys Arg Lys Glu GlyLys Ser Glu Gly Ile Ala Ile Ala Ile Gln Gly Lys Arg (same as shown in SEQ ID NO: 1), and its molecular weight is 2298.65u. The CecroPinP1-like structure includes the Ser Glu Gly Ile Ala Ile Ala IleGln Gly antibacterial active structure of CecroPinP1, and the flexible and curved helical coil structure formed by Glu-Gly; at the same time, it is rich in Lys residues, which can attract negative charges on the surface of bacteria.

[0020] According to the amino acid sequence of the CecroPinP1-like antimicrobial peptide, the CecroPinP1-like antimicrobial peptide was artificially synthesized according to a standard solid-phase peptide synthesis procedure. [0021] The preparation of embodiment 2 class CecroPinP1 antimicrobial peptide tablet

[0022] The application of the CecroPinP1-like antibacterial peptide in the preparation of antibacterial drugs in this example, the amino acid sequence of the antibacterial peptide is: Lys Asn Ser Lys Arg Lys Glu Gly Lys Ser Glu Gly Ile Ala Ile Ala Ile GlnGly Lys Arg, the molecular weight is 2298.65u . The CecroPinP1-like antimicrobial peptide is made into CecroPinP1-like polypeptide tablet by conventional method. The content of each tablet of CecroPinP1-like antibacterial peptide is 0.2g, the percentage of CecroPinP1-like antibacterial peptide is 40%, and the auxiliary materials are starch, brown sugar and talc. pink.

[0023] Example 3 Preparation of CecroPinP1 Antimicrobial Peptide Sodium Chloride Injection

[0024] In this embodiment, the application of the CecroPinP1-like antibacterial peptide in the preparation of antibacterial drugs, the amino acid sequence of the antibacterial peptide is: Lys Asn Ser Lys Arg Lys Glu Gly Lys Ser Glu Gly Ile Ala Ile Ala IleGln Gly Lys Arg, the molecular weight is 2298.65 u. The CecroPinP1-like antimicrobial peptide is made into the CecroPinP1-like polypeptide bacteriocin sodium chloride injection by a conventional method, and each 100mL injection is composed of the following components: 0.5g of the main drug-like CecroPinP1 antimicrobial peptide, and the percentage content of the CecroPinP1-like antimicrobial peptide is 0.5%. , sodium chloride 0.9g, and the balance is distilled water for injection.

Abstract

The invention discloses a CecroPinP1-like antibacterial peptide and its application, belonging to the technical field of biochemistry and molecular biology. The CecroPinP1-like antimicrobial peptide consists of 21 amino acids, and its amino acid sequence is shown in SEQ ID NO:1. CecroPinP1-like antibacterial peptides can inhibit Escherichia coli, Streptococcus pneumoniae, Salmonella typhimurium, Clostridium perfringens type C, Staphylococcus aureus, Listeria monocytogenes, Pasteurella and other bacteria Compared with doxycycline hydrochloride, amoxicillin, colistin sulfate and other antibiotics, the antibacterial effect is relatively better, and compared with CecroPinP1 antimicrobial peptide, it has stronger antibacterial activity. The minimum inhibitory concentration (MIC) of the CecroPinP1-like antimicrobial peptide against Streptococcus pneumoniae reached 62.5 μg / mL. CecroPinP1-like antimicrobial peptides have good thermal stability, can promote the growth of livestock and poultry, and have good application prospects in the development of antibacterial drugs and animal husbandry.

technical field [0001] The invention belongs to the technical field of biochemistry and molecular biology, and in particular relates to a CecroPinP1-like antibacterial peptide and its application. Background technique [0002] Due to the abuse of antibiotics, many bacteria have produced drug-resistant strains, and the development of new antibiotics is not fast enough, so the contradiction between the development of new antibiotics and the demand for antibacterial is becoming increasingly prominent. In addition, the problem of antibiotic residues in animal products has attracted more and more attention, which directly endangers human health. The unique antibacterial mechanism of antimicrobial peptides provides the possibility to solve this problem, so it is very promising to be developed into a new class of highly effective antibacterial drugs.
